BET and Centric Present Sitcoms On Thanksgiving Weekend; Sitcom Stars On Talk Shows (Week of November 21, 2011)


My Wife & Kids

This Thanksgiving, BET and Centric will each present sitcoms all weekend long! It's non-stop sitcoms with your family! Let's start with Centric, they will air a Proud Family marathon on Thanksgiving Day from 9am-6am. And then the day after, Centric will present a marathon of Sister, Sister from 9am-6am. And finally, Centric invites you to spend the weekend with Steve Harvey on his sitcom The Steve Harvey Show -- Saturday from 6am-10:30pm and Sunday from 9am-8pm.
Sister network BET has more sitcoms if you want to catch some more sitcoms! BET will air a My Wife & Kids marathon on Thanksgiving Day from 8am-5pm, followed by a marathon of its original sitcom Read Between the Lines (starring Malcolm Jamal-Warner, Tracee Ellis Ross and Anna Maria Horsford) from 5pm-12am. You can catch all 14 episodes that would have aired to date. The sitcom airs regularly Tuesdays at 10pm. However, a special two-part episode will premiere on a special night & time, Sunday, Nov. 27 at 11pm. Don't miss it! Back to the marathons, BET will present a marathon of The Parkers the very next day on Friday from 8am-12am. On Saturday, spend the day with Chris on Everybody Hates Chris from 9am-7pm. And finally on Sunday, BET will air a a short marathon of Bernie Mac from 10am-3pm. Later that day they will air the 2011 Soul Train Awards from 8-11pm, leading into the special two-part episode of Read Between the Lines at 11pm. Another marathon of the show follows from 12am-6am, too.
